How to Make BBQ Ranch Chicken & Broccoli

Step 1: Cook the Pasta and Broccoli

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il and toss in your pasta. Let it cook according to the package directions, but hereโ€™s the time-saving twist: in the last 3 minutes, add the broccoli florets right into the pot with the pasta. This trick ensures perfectly tender broccoli and fewer dishes to clean later. Once both are cooked, drain and set asideโ€”theyโ€™re about to join a symphony of flavor!

Step 2: Warm the Chicken

Grab your biggest skillet and heat up some olive oil over medium heat. Add the cooked chicken and let it get warmed through, stirring occasionally for 2 to 3 minutes. This gentle heat wakes up the chicken and gets it ready for its saucy transformation.

Step 3: Mix in the Sauces

With the chicken ready, pour in the BBQ sauce and ranch dressing. Stir well to coat every nugget of chicken evenlyโ€”this is where that irresistible BBQ Ranch Chicken & Broccoli flavor is born. Season with a pinch of salt and pepper, then let it bubble gently for a minute or two so those flavors really meld.

Step 4: Combine Pasta, Broccoli, and Chicken

Add the cooked pasta and broccoli right into the skillet with the chicken and sauce. Toss everything together until the noodles and veggies are absolutely coated in that creamy, bold BBQ ranch blend. If it looks extra inviting already, just wait for what comes next!

Step 5: Cheese, Please!

Sprinkle the shredded cheddar cheese lavishly over the top. Reduce the heat and cover the skillet with a lid. In a few short minutes, the cheese will melt into a gooey, golden layer that binds all the flavors together like a warm, melty hug. Peek beneath the lid and watch for dreamy cheese pulls!

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Once the dish has cooled, simply transfer your BBQ Ranch Chicken & Broccoli to an airtight container and pop it into the fridge. Itโ€™ll keep its bold flavors and creamy texture for up to 3 days, making it perfect for meal prepping or quick lunches.

Freezing

If you want to freeze BBQ Ranch Chicken & Broccoli, let it cool completely, then portion it into freezer-safe containers. It freezes best without the garnishes. When stored properly, it will taste fresh for up to 2 monthsโ€”just label the container so you donโ€™t forget the tasty treasure awaiting you.

Reheating

For best results, reheat gently on the stovetop or in the microwave, stirring halfway to ensure it warms evenly. If it seems a bit thick after reheating, add a little splash of milk to help revive the creamy consistency and keep the pasta luscious.

FAQs

Can I use a different type of pasta?

Absolutely! While rotini and penne both cling beautifully to the sauce, you can substitute with any short pasta you loveโ€”fusilli, shells, or even elbow macaroni will all be delicious in BBQ Ranch Chicken & Broccoli.

Is it okay to use rotisserie chicken?

Definitely! Rotisserie chicken is a fantastic shortcut for this recipeโ€”itโ€™s flavorful, tender, and saves you precious prep time. Just shred or cube it and add as directed.

Can I make BBQ Ranch Chicken & Broccoli vegetarian?

Yes, you can! Replace the chicken with canned chickpeas, white beans, or even lightly sautรฉed mushrooms for a satisfying, meatless version that still packs tons of flavor.

What kind of BBQ sauce works best?

Your favorite brand or homemade recipe will work, but I recommend a classic, balanced BBQ sauce thatโ€™s not too sweet or smoky. Experiment with different varieties until you discover your signature take on BBQ Ranch Chicken & Broccoli!

How can I add extra veggies to this dish?

You can absolutely sneak more veggies in! Bell peppers, corn, or diced tomatoes are all fantastic additions. Simply sautรฉ them with the chicken or toss them in with the broccoli for extra color and crunch.

Ingredients

Units Scale

Main Ingredients

  • 12 oz rotini or penne pasta
  • 2 cups broccoli florets (fresh or frozen)
  • 2 cups cooked chicken breast, shredded or cubed
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ese

Sauces & Dressings

  • 1/2 cup BBQ sauce
  • 1/2 cup ranch dressing

Other

  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ions

  1. Cook Pasta & Broccoli: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add the pasta and cook according to package directions until just al dente. In the last 3 minutes of cooking, add broccoli florets to the same pot. Once both are cooked, drain thoroughly and set aside.
  2. Heat Chicken: In a large sk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add shredded or cubed cooked chicken and sautรฉ for 2-3 minutes until warmed through and slightly golden.
  3. Add Sauces: Lower the heat to medium-low. Pour BBQ sauce and ranch dressing over the chicken, stirring to fully coat all the pieces. Allow the sauce to heat and gently bubble for about 1-2 minutes.
  4. Combine Everything: Add the drained pasta and broccoli to the skillet. Toss well to combine everything evenly with the sauce and chicken.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
  5. Finish with Cheese: Sprinkle shredded cheddar cheese over the skillet. Stir to melt the cheese throughout, or cover with a lid for 1-2 minutes if you want it extra gooey. Serve hot!

Notes

  • For even quicker prep, use rotisserie chicken.
  • You can substitute other pasta shapes or whole wheat pasta for extra fiber.
  • Adjust BBQ/ranch ratios to taste if you prefer it tangier or creamier.
  • To make it spicy, add a pinch of red pepper flakes or spicy BBQ sauce.
  • Leftovers keep well refrigerated for up to 3 days.
